#456574 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#456574 is composed of 27.1% red, 39.6% green and 45.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 40.5% cyan, 12.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 54.5% black. It has a hue angle of 199.1 degrees, a saturation of 25.4% and a lightness of 36.3%. #456574 color hex could be obtained by blending #8acae8 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336666.

● #456574 color description : Mostly desaturated dark blue.
#456574 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#456574 has RGB values of R:69, G:101, B:116 and CMYK values of C:0.41, M:0.13, Y:0, K:0.55. Its decimal value is 4547956.
